Method

Prepare the Bison Patty

  1. 1

    Mix Seasoning

    In a large bowl, combine ground bison, salt, black pepper, garlic powder, and onion powder. Mix until well combined but do not overwork the meat.

  2. 2

    Form Patties

    Divide the mixture into four equal portions and shape them into patties, making a slight indentation in the center of each patty to prevent puffing during cooking.

Prepare the BBQ Sauce

  1. 3

    Combine Ingredients

    In a small saucepan, combine ketchup, apple cider vinegar, brown sugar, Worcestershire sauce, smoked pa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and black pepper.

  2. 4

    Simmer Sauce

    Cook over medium heat for about 10 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the sauce thickens slightly. Adjust seasoning to taste, then remove from heat.

Cook the Bison Patties

  1. 5

    Preheat Grill or Skillet

    Preheat your grill or a cast-iron skillet over medium-high heat.

  2. 6

    Cook Patties

    Place the bison patties on the grill or skillet and cook for about 4-5 minutes on one side. Flip the patties, top with cheddar cheese, and cook for an additional 4-5 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 160°F (71°C).

Assemble the Burger

  1. 7

    Toast Buns

    Lightly toast the brioche buns on the grill or in a toaster until golden brown.

  2. 8

    Layer Ingredients

    Spread a generous amount of house-made BBQ sauce on the bottom half of each bun. Place the cooked bison patty with melted cheddar on top, followed by crispy onions, lettuce, sliced tomato, and pickles.

  3. 9

    Finish and Serve

    Top with the other half of the bun, serve immediately, and enjoy your delicious bison burger!
